My Buying Guides on Crystal Noodles Gluten Free
What I Look for First
When I shop for crystal noodles gluten free, the first thing I check is the ingredient list. I want to make sure the noodles are truly gluten free and made from simple ingredients like konjac, yam flour, or other naturally gluten-free sources. I also look for clear labeling, because I prefer products that explicitly say “gluten free” on the package.
Texture and Taste Matter to Me
In my experience, not all crystal noodles feel the same once cooked. Some are pleasantly chewy, while others can be too firm or too soft. I usually choose noodles that are known for having a light, springy texture because they work well in stir-fries, soups, and salads. If possible, I read reviews to see whether the taste is neutral enough to absorb sauces and seasonings.
I Check the Cooking Instructions
I always pay attention to how easy the noodles are to prepare. Some crystal noodles need rinsing, boiling, or soaking before eating, and I prefer options with straightforward instructions. If I’m in a hurry, I choose noodles that cook quickly and don’t require much prep.
Packaging and Portion Size Help Me Decide
I also consider the package size before buying. If I’m trying a brand for the first time, I usually start with a smaller pack so I can test the texture and flavor. For regular use, I look for larger packs that offer better value. I like packaging that keeps the noodles fresh and is easy to store in my pantry.
Nutrition Is Important to My Choice
Since I use gluten-free noodles as part of a balanced diet, I check the nutrition label carefully. I look at calories, fiber, carbohydrates, and sodium levels. If I want a lighter meal, I often choose crystal noodles because they can be lower in calories than traditional pasta. Still, I make sure they fit my overall dietary needs.
